Job Description

Jones Lang LaSalle Americas, Inc. seeks a Specialist, Data Center Operations to support reliable, secure, and efficient data center environments for real estate and corporate clients. You will monitor critical infrastructure, respond to incidents, perform routine inspections, coordinate maintenance vendors, and support capacity planning and change management. Partner with engineering, IT, and facilities teams to reduce risk, ensure uptime, and meet SLAs. Responsibilities

  • Monitor data center infrastructure and environmental conditions to ensure uptime and reliability.
  • Respond to alerts and incidents, performing initial triage and escalating per procedures.
  • Conduct routine inspections, testing, and preventive maintenance coordination.
  • Support capacity planning, asset tracking, and change management activities.
  • Coordinate with vendors, facilities, IT, and engineering teams to execute work safely.
  • Maintain detailed operational logs, incident reports, and technical documentation.
  • Assist with adherence to SLAs, regulatory standards, and client requirements.
  • Contribute to risk reduction, resilience improvements, and best practice adoption.

Required Skills

  • Data center infrastructure monitoring
  • Incident response and escalation
  • Change management processes
  • Capacity planning
  • Critical environment operations (HVAC, UPS, generators)
  • Building Management Systems (BMS)
  • Computerized Maintenance Management Systems (CMMS)
  • Service Level Agreement (SLA) management
  • Vendor coordination
  • Technical documentation
